In decompensated cirrhosis, patients are symptomatic, due to significant fibrotic changes, and present with one or more of the following: ascites, jaundice, hepatic encephalopathy, or variceal hemorrhage.(2) Of note cirrhosis is one of five conditions encompassed by the broad category metabolic dysfunction-associated steatotic liver disease (MASLD).(3) Background: How GLP-1 RAs Work and Potential Cirrhosis Benefit GLP-1 RAs stimulate prandial insulin secretion, limiting glucagon production, slowing gastric motility and increasing satiety
